Views from Old Town Bridge
📍 Poland
The Old Town Bridge is a pedestrian crossing over the Lusatian Neisse, linking Zgorzelec with Görlitz in Germany. Its outlook captures the unusual geography of a city divided by the post-1945 border: two urban centers facing each other across a river that is both a national boundary and a shared public space. On the Görlitz side, the twin towers of the Church of St Peter and Paul rise above historic riverside buildings, while embankments, reflections, and passing walkers give the foreground a changing rhythm. The bridge stands near the site of an earlier crossing destroyed at the end of the Second World War and restored the old-town connection when it reopened in 2004.
